I can sum up our time in Boston yesterday in one word: Lovely. Just the kind of rejuvinating, fun day we needed together before I go off to work on my MQP and he starts his grad class.

We caught an early train into the city and an hour later arrived in New England’s most beautiful city. Most of our day we spent walking around, with a two-hour interlude to see Hitchhiker’s Guide and after that to eat clam chowder in bread bowls at the Quincy Market. We wandered around Beacon Hill and saw the most photographed street in America; we bought a finger-puppet knitted lobster that I named Three-Dollar; we talked; I took endless pictures; we walked along the Charles river; we saw a bird bathing in a drinking fountain; we sat on the edge of the Boston Common and watched people go by. The sun shone, the breeze blew, and we had the best day together we’ve had in months. On the way home we stopped and topped our day off by splitting a fried ice cream from Tortilla Sam’s. After all the walking and traveling, we fell asleep very tired, but very, very happy.
